CSS And JavaScript Complete Course For Beginners


Learn Complete CSS And JavaScript Programming Language In-depth With CSS And JavaScript Complete Course For Beginners
⏱️ Length: 4.1 total hours
⭐ 4.26/5 rating
πŸ‘₯ 133,653 students
πŸ”„ September 2021 update

Add-On Information:


Get Instant Notification of New Courses on our Telegram channel.

Noteβž› Make sure your π”ππžπ¦π² cart has only this course you're going to enroll it now, Remove all other courses from the π”ππžπ¦π² cart before Enrolling!

  • Course Overview

    • The ‘CSS And JavaScript Complete Course For Beginners’ offers an accessible and practical introduction to the two core languages of modern web development. Designed for absolute newcomers, it systematically guides you through CSS essentials for visually stunning, structured web pages, covering fundamental styling and responsive layouts. Simultaneously, you’ll explore JavaScript, injecting dynamic interactivity into your sites. With a hands-on approach, gain practical skills and foundational front-end understanding to confidently build interactive web projects and prepare for advanced frameworks.
  • Requirements / Prerequisites

    • Tailored for absolute beginners, no prior coding experience or programming knowledge is required. A foundational understanding of computer operation (file management, internet browsing) is sufficient. You’ll need a personal computer with a stable internet connection, a modern web browser (e.g., Chrome, Firefox), and a free code editor (like Visual Studio Code), with setup guidance provided.
    • The most crucial prerequisite is an enthusiastic mindset and a genuine willingness to learn web development fundamentals. Persistence and curiosity are key to your success.
  • Skills Covered / Tools Used

    • Core CSS for Design & Layout: Master essential CSS properties for styling text, colors, backgrounds, and images. Understand the CSS Box Model, selectors, and cascade. Implement basic responsive design with media queries and build layouts using foundational Flexbox/Grid concepts.
    • JavaScript for Interactivity: Learn core JavaScript programming: variables, data types, operators, and control flow (conditionals, loops). Dynamically manipulate HTML elements via the DOM and respond to user actions through event handling.
    • Practical Developer Tools: Gain proficiency in browser developer tools for inspecting elements, debugging CSS, and troubleshooting JavaScript effectively.
  • Benefits / Outcomes

    • Master Core Front-End Development: Successfully transform static HTML into visually rich, professional web pages with CSS, and inject dynamic interactivity using JavaScript.
    • Foundation for Advanced Learning: Establish a critical understanding of web development fundamentals, preparing you to confidently explore modern JavaScript frameworks.
    • Practical Skill Development: Acquire hands-on coding and problem-solving abilities, enabling you to build basic interactive websites and develop a foundational portfolio.
    • Boost Confidence: Gain confidence to tackle personal web projects, understand web technologies, and take the first step towards a rewarding front-end development career.
  • PROS

    • Excellent Starting Point: Ideal for absolute beginners.
    • Dual-Skill Acquisition: Teaches two fundamental web technologies (CSS & JavaScript) in one package.
    • Practical & Hands-On: Focuses on real-world application through demonstrations.
    • Affordable & Accessible: High student enrollment suggests broad accessibility and value.
    • Foundational Knowledge: Builds a solid base for advanced web development learning.
    • Quick Introduction: Delivers essential concepts effectively within a concise timeframe.
  • CONS

    • Limited Depth for “Complete” Title: Given its concise duration (4.1 hours), it serves as an excellent initial primer, providing broad foundational knowledge rather than an exhaustive deep dive into every advanced feature.
Learning Tracks: English,Development,Web Development